Karasjok Guide

Karasjok is the capital city of the Sami people of Norway. It is also home to the Sami parliament, the S??mediggi. Apart from this, the city does not really offer a lot in terms of tourist attractions but it can serve as a good day trip destination or travel base for exploring the county of Finnmark.

With a car rental in Karasjok, visitors can get around notable sites in the city before going out to more popular travel destinations. Aside from the Sami Parliament, the Sami Museum and the church built in 1807 are worth visiting as well. The church is a known attraction because it was inspired by Sami architectural designs.

For those who happen to be visiting during the summer, a drive to Lakselv using a cheap car hire in Karasjok is in order. Salmon fishing is the most popular leisure attraction in the town. There are also small golf courses in the area for those who want to experience playing under the midnight sun.

Further out, travellers can also get a car hire in Karasjok and go for a drive up to Alta, the Aurora Borealis city. Its prehistoric rock carvings are classified as a UNESCO World Heriage Site. These forms of rock art are located in five different parts in Alta with the largest situated in Hjemmeluft where the Alta Museum is also located.

Lakself Airport is the nearest air facility to the town of Karasjok. It provides daily connections to other destinations in Norway including Tromso, Alta and Kirkenes. During the summer, flights to Oslo are also available.
